    Default Team M33 is back | 3.52 M33-3 Released!

    Via Team M33

    The famous Russian coders are back with another release,this time we got the Custom Firmware 3.52 M33 version 3! With some great changes to look for.

    What's new:

    - Added more speeds: 75 and 133.
    - Added flash2 and flash3 usb to recovery
    - Added a setting in recovery to change the usb device to which XMB will connect.
    - Added "vshmenu", which is a menu that will appear when HOME is pressed in the XMB. It will interfere with existing
    XMB plugins that use HOME, so it can be disabled in recovery.
    - Added umd video iso support. The umd video isos are playes using vshmenu. Video isos go in
    /ISO/VIDEO folder. They require an UMD inserted because NO-UMD does not work.

    Changes in popsloader:

    - Support for 3.30 firmware. Instructions are same as in previous release, except 3.30
    firmware did not have libpspvmc.prx, so just ignore that file.
    - Warning: There is an incompatibility between 3.30 savedata and later ones. If a savedata exists from 3.40+, the emulator will freeze.

    Some notes about the usage of vshmenu, and umd video isos:

    - vshmenu cannot be loaded when the browser is active. If you exit the browser, the firmware will
    still keep it in memory until you enter other area of xmb, until you do so, you will not be able
    to access vshmenu again either.
    - video isos and the game isos show in xmb use the same core. Due to this, when you enter in game
    menu and there is some iso, if a video iso was currently mounted, it will automatically be unmounted.

    - cso format is not supported for video isos.

    - UMD audio isos are theoretically supported, but not tested. They go to /ISO/VIDEO.
